I read in one of those millions of write-ups on Halo 2 during E3 ( I think it was on IGN.com ) that a couple of guys guarding the base in Zanzibar decided to completly shoot away one of the walls supporting the structure. They blew away the wall, but the structure did not fall. It took them a long time to do it, so I think it wouldn't be a good strategy for getting inside the base. I also remember reading that a sniper in one of the CTF rounds shot away the supports for those metal plates protecting the window positions. By doing this, the sniper had free reign to take out the opposing team players inside the base:)
